Very hard question to answer. If you have to ask, then Yes you do need a vet.

Many small scrapes and cuts can be treated by a horse person, with knowledge.

Some injuries can be in an important spot or deeper, possible tendon issues.

Did the injury just happen, or has the horse been getting dirt and flies in an open wound for days or a week?....call the vet.

As a horse owner, when the Vet comes out, you get to help, so you do learn along the way.

But the horse may need stitches, antibiotics, etc. that the Vet has.

Horses hind leg cut hot and limping?

Call a veterinarian and give him a complete description of the age and of the injury and follow his advice. Follow normal first aid procedures such as cleaning and disinfecting the wound. Keep it covered if possible and if the cut does not need stitches it will need cleaning and an antibiotic salve applied at least daily.

What is a horse called if it does not take much attention?

A horse that does not require a lot of attention in terms of not needing lots of special food or constant attention by a veterinarian or farrier (horse shoer) generally is called "an easy keeper". But don't forget that horses are herd animals and need to have lots of attention from their herd mates (other horses) and lots of care and affection from those who own them. All horses need a safe environment, access to grass or hay, a constant supply of fresh water, daily attention, and periodic visits from the vet and the farrier.
